Table 17-30. STAT Register Field Descriptions
Bit Field Type Reset Description
31-8 RESERVED R X
Software should not rely on the value of a reserved. Writing any
other value than the reset value may result in undefined behavior.
7 SAT R X
Saturation flag for TDC measurement 0: Conversion has not
saturated 1: Conversion stopped due to saturation This field is
cleared when starting new measurement or setting CTL.CMD to
CLR_RESULT
6 DONE R X
Measurement complete flag 0: Measurement not yet complete 1:
Measurement complete This field is cleared when starting new
measurement or setting CTL.CMD to CLR_RESULT
5-0 STATE R 6h
TDC internal state machine status
0h = Current state is TDC_STATE_WAIT_START
4h = Current state is TDC_STATE_WAIT_STARTSTOPCNTEN
6h = Current state is TDC_STATE_IDLE
7h = Current state is TDC_STATE_CLRCNT
8h = Current state is TDC_STATE_WAIT_STOP
Ch = Current state is TDC_STATE_WAIT_STOPCNTDOWN
Eh = Current state is TDC_STATE_GETRESULTS
Fh = Current state is TDC_STATE_POR
16h = Current state is TDC_STATE_WAIT_CLRCNT_DONE
1Eh = Current state is TDC_WAIT_STARTFALL
2Eh = Current state is TDC_FORCESTOP
